If there’s one lesson I have learned in my Internet Marketing career it is that all affiliate business programs are NOT created equal.
Sure you have seen all the ads.
And without a doubt you have seen all the hype(way too much of it!).
Everybody claims to have the best affiliate program, but obviously they cannot all be equal.
There are many things to take into consideration when you are choosing the affiliate program that you’re going to use to build your home based business.
Some of the most important things to consider are: ...the company reliability ...the products or services that you will promote ...the training that you will receive ...the commissions that you will earn ...the promotion and business tools at your disposal ...and the level of support that you can expect to receive.
The company reliability is the most important because if the company is not reliable, which many of the newer affiliate marketing programs are not, you will only end up wasting your time and money.

But there are many reliable opportunities, and you need to utilize the other criteria to choose which one will best meet your needs.
Depending on the niche that you’re going to market to, you will want to choose a program that offers products and services that your audience will be interested in.
And on top of having relevant products, you’ll want to make sure that you’re getting the best commissions per sale.
For example, Amazon is one of the largest suppliers of affiliate products, but they offer minimal commissions, usually between 7% and 10%.
Compare this to clickbank, another large provider of affiliate products, who offers anywhere from 30% to 75% per sale.
Obviously you can see where you would rather invest your time.
Another thing to consider, especially if you are a new marketer, is whether or not you will be provided any training.
While some business programs do not offer their affiliates any training, there are others that offer in depth training, plenty of resources and a lot of support.
